It's filled to the line with normal clumping ...Clean Cycle After your cat leaves the Globe, the Litter-Robot automatically performs a Clean cycle. The patented sifting system separates the clumps from the clean litter and deposits them into the Waste Drawer below. It takes about 2 minutes. You can also press the Cycle button to start a Clean cycle.

Litter-Robot 4: Light Codes Guide. Litter-Robot 4 control panel features 5 buttons and an LED display for easy operation. Blue flashing. If your unit’s light bar is flashing blue, this indicates that the waste drawer is full. Empty the waste drawer, press the Reset button, then press the Cycle button. Learn more. If your Litter-Robot 3 is not powering on, there are several things we need to check. Ensure Litter-Robot is plugged directly into a wall outlet. We do not recommend using an extension cord or power strip. Unplug the power supply from the wall. Confirm that your outlet is working by testing it with a known working ...

The automatic night light, located in the upper bonnet, is there to help guide your cat to the litter box. A light sensor located above the Cycle button detects ambient light and turns the night light on and off automatically. If the unit stops, and the gear reverses direction, this will be the triggering side.4.Cleaning your Litter-Robot. It's important to deep clean your Litter-Robot every 3-6 months. Over time, small clumps can accumulate within the internal pocket of the Globe, which can contribute to weight-related errors. Cleaning or soaking the Globe thoroughly every 3-6 months will help prevent any excess weight from accumulating within the Globe.Details.
